Banyan To Host Third Annual Aviation Career Day

Educational Event To Be Held September 21

Banyan Pilot Shop based at Fort Lauderdale Executive Airport will host an aviation career day on Saturday, September 21, 2019 from 11 am – 3 pm. This event is not a job fair, but an educational event to discover what South Florida flight schools, colleges and businesses have to offer.

Last year more than 15 South Florida schools and colleges participated in Aviation Career Day. This year 20 are expected to attend. Some of the exhibitors attending this year will be:

This year’s event has expanded from information on flight training, maintenance and avionics technicians to include other jobs in aviation, such as accounting, catering, air ambulance, law, aircraft management and charter services.

There will be speakers presenting information about STEM education, including:

  • “Strengthening the aviation and aerospace industries”
  • Drones “New technology and its integration in the National Airspace system (NAS)”
  • Industry News “How to get started in General Aviation”

In addition, Jeff Ramsden from South Florida Business Aviation Association (SFBAA) will speak on how to prepare resumes for aviation positions. Lunch will be provided compliments of SFBAA.

Event attendees will have the opportunity to visit each exhibitor and have an exhibitor passport stamped to be eligible for special drawings. Some of the drawings prizes are: a Stratus 2S GPS receiver, Banyan flight bags, and a Gleim Aviation X Plane Flight Training Course.

This event is coordinated by Nick Yanarella, Pilot Shop Manager, Richard Haughton of Haughton Media Management, and Jeff Ramsden of the South Florida Business Aviation Association in an effort to introduce people to careers in aviation.

Banyan Pilot Shop is hosting additional events this fall. On October 12, 2019 there will be a Simulator workshop on the installation and set-up of X-Plane. On October 26 and 27, 2019 there will be a drone preparation class to prepare for the remote pilot knowledge test.
